#1cc591 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1cc591 is composed of 11% red, 77.3% green and 56.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 26.4% yellow and 22.7% black. It has a hue angle of 161.5 degrees, a saturation of 75.1% and a lightness of 44.1%. #1cc591 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ffff with #008b23.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

#1cc591 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1cc591 has RGB values of R:28, G:197, B:145 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0, Y:0.26, K:0.23. Its decimal value is 1885585.
| Hex triplet | 1cc591 | #1cc591 | 
|---|---|---|
| RGB Decimal | 28, 197, 145 | rgb(28,197,145) | 
| RGB Percent | 11, 77.3, 56.9 | rgb(11%,77.3%,56.9%) | 
| CMYK | 86, 0, 26, 23 | |
| HSL | 161.5°, 75.1, 44.1 | hsl(161.5,75.1%,44.1%) | 
| HSV (or HSB) | 161.5°, 85.8, 77.3 | |
| Web Safe | 33cc99 | #33cc99 | 
| CIE-LAB | 71.023, -52.392, 14.902 | 
|---|---|
| XYZ | 25.554, 42.221, 33.589 | 
| xyY | 0.252, 0.417, 42.221 | 
| CIE-LCH | 71.023, 54.47, 164.122 | 
| CIE-LUV | 71.023, -58.428, 29.443 | 
| Hunter-Lab | 64.978, -43.512, 14.835 | 
| Binary | 00011100, 11000101, 10010001 |
